Aside from preventing unplanned pregnancy and behaviours associated with hormonal fluctuations, there are a number of health benefits to neutering your dog. The procedure is routine and your dog will normally be home within a few hours.

Neutering is an operation to remove the testicles or ovaries from a dog. Read our vets advice on neutering your dog, and the benefits and risks if doing so.

Fact Friday: Do you notice that your dog seems to know when you are happy or sad and knows when to comfort you? An experiment conducted a few years ago showed that dogs can understand both dog and human emotions based on facial expressions, body language and vocalizations. Clever pups 🐶

Fun fact Friday: Dogs are social animals, using a wide range of facial expressions and body language to communicate how they feel and what their intentions are. Solitary animals like tortoises or snakes don’t need to communicate as much so they have far fewer expressions. Perhaps that’s why dogs are the UKs most popular pet - because we are social animals too. In fact 29% of UK households have one.

Today I met this lovely mature little lady who is completely blind and unsurprisingly very nervous with new visitors. Talking to a blind dog before you touch them lets them know where you are so that you don’t scare or startle them. She soon settled down and enjoyed a bum scratch 🐶

Fun fact Friday. A dog uses its tail to express how they’re feeling. A wagging tail can indicate excitement and happiness but can also be aggressive or threatening depending on the rest of the dog’s body language. A wag to the left can indicate the dog is unsure or nervous and a wag to the right is generally positive, like when they greet their owner. Lola can get very over excited when we get ready to go for a walk and can be reactive when she sees other dogs if she is over stimulated. I always put her harness and lead on and take my time leaving the house so she’s as calm as possible when we do. Just taking an extra few minutes a day to do this has made a huge difference 😊

Fun Fact Friday: Dogs' noses aren't just incredibly cute and boop-able, they are powerful smelling machines. The right nostril leads to the right side of the dog's brain, analysing arousal, unfamiliar odours, new and threatening odours. The left nostril leads to the left side of the dog's brain analysing familiar odours including food and familiar threatening odours. Fascinating stuff!
